Versatile and economical alternative to locomotives used for moving rail cars. A capstan winch was originally a vertical-axled machine developed for sailing ships, today we can supply both vertical and horizontal Capstan winches.
Features
- Rope can leave the drum at any angle, enabling the operator to stand in the most suitable position.
- Able to accommodate a wide range of speed and capacities.
- Can be used in the vertical or horizontal configuration
- Minimal or low maintenance required.
- Direct drive design
- Supplied with standard TEFC flange mount electric motors, available in standard 3 phase voltages at 50Hz and 60Hz.
- Foot-operated controls available – to allow the operator the use of both hands on the rope.
- Can be supplied with hydraulic or air motors.
Uses
- Shunting yards
- Mines
- Dock yards
- Factories and steel foundries
